How Are You Investing in Others?

Dear friends, since God so loved us, we also ought to love one another. - 1 John 4:11

A small church congregation in rural Ohio met one Sunday evening to share prayer requests and praises with one another. Toward the end of their time together, a woman in her early 30s stood up and nervously sauntered forward.

She shared…

“I want to praise God for my grandmother, who died recently. She’s the one who took me to church when I was young and introduced me to Jesus. She was a source of stability in my life when my parents divorced – a port in my storm.

“Had it not been for my godly grandmother, I shudder to think how my life would have turned out. Even though I have often failed, her example to me has been my beacon and I thank God for her. To me, she was the epitome of Jesus in the earth.”

It’s often easy to underestimate the impact our lives may have on others – but they really do, even when we don’t hear about it or receive credit immediately.

So make it a point to invest in others’ lives – especially younger people. Though they may not tell you at the time, you are making a difference!
